Golf instruction given by Jay Lim, author of Single Digit Handicap in 13 Weeks. He is the leading authority on golf bio-mechanics in the area. His teaching methods are based on The Pure Impact System (TPIS). TPIS is a biomechanically efficient method of executing the golf swing. It is governed by 2 laws, physical laws and anatomical laws as opposed to undefinable “principles”. There are pure physical requirements as well as anatomical limitations that principles do not need to follow. TPIS actually states that any swing flaw can be categorized in only 3 areas: 1)Positions 2)Rhythm 3)Sequence If the swing flaw is easily attributed to any of the 3 categories, the golfer simply works on the thoroughly explainable and definable aspects of that particular category. TPIS begins with a description and explanation of the grip, posture and set-up/address. It promotes a specific flow chart of progression through the phases of the swing as well as a specific goal for achievement: 1)Motion 2)Contact 3)Direction 4)Distance Since TPIS was developed through, not only theory, but diligent practice and documented proof of success, it also includes a study of all aspects of the swing that are not easily observable through the use of video camera equipment.
